4 What is the Rarest and Most Common Mental Disease in the World? And What does it do? Rarest: Exploding Head Syndrome Exploding head syndrome is a rare and relatively undocumented event in which the subject experiences a loud bang in their head similar to a bomb exploding, a gun going off, a clash of cymbals or any other form of loud, indecipherable noise that seems to originate from inside the head. 7 What are the Effects in the Australian society of mental illness? On average 20% of adult Australians experience a mental illness or disorder in one stage of their lives. · Three million Australians will experience a major depressive illness during their lifetime; · 5% of Australians experience anxiety so crippling that is affects every aspect of their lives; · Almost 1 in 100 Australians will experience schizophrenia during their lifetime; · About 3% of Australians will experience a psychotic illness such as schizophrenia during their
